Fitting Pistons

Measure diameter of piston at a 90 degree angle to piston pin, 9/16" (14.5 mm) from bottom of piston. Measure diameter of cylinder at 90 degree increments at 1/2" (13 mm) from top of cylinder bore and at 4" (100 mm) from top of cylinder bore. If oil clearance exceeds specification, bore cylinders and replace pistons with oversize pistons. If cylinder bores are out-of-round or have excessive taper, hone or bore cylinders as necessary.
